Runbook: SproutCycle Watering Scheduler — Missed Window Recovery

If the greenhouse controller at the Fernhollow site reports a missed watering window, first confirm the scheduler pod is healthy and the clock skew check passes. Re-queue the missed zones with the backfill command; never trigger all zones at once, as the pump can't sustain it. Before paging the vendor team, verify you are running the expected build by comparing the deployed token shown below.

session token of kajop-yahog = htk9_f2a6c0eaf

Context: Ardenfell line margins slipped three points over two quarters. Drivers: input steel costs, aggressive discounting at the Westmoor branch, and a stale price book. Proposal: uplift list prices four percent, tighten discount authority to regional level, sunset the two lowest-margin SKUs. Risk: volume loss at Halverton accounts, estimated under two percent. Decision requested at Thursday's review. Modelling assumptions are in the appendix pack. The commercial reasoning leadership wants kept close is noted directly below.

board note of tajop-yajof: The finance team signed off on a budget of $77.6 million for Project Pramir.

Quick heads-up on Pinwheel UI versioning: we cut a minor release every sprint, and anything touching component props needs a changeset file in the PR. No changeset, no merge — the bot will nag you. Majors are rare and go through the design council first. The full policy, with examples of what counts as breaking, lives on the internal page below.

wiki page, bahip-yahip: https://grafana.qirvanlabs.corp/browse/display/projects/cc3a1b9dbfc9

## Authentication

Quick note for the eng sync: the Puzzlewick generator API now requires auth on every endpoint, including the old /grid/preview one people kept hitting anonymously. Tokens rotate weekly, so stop hardcoding them in test scripts, please. Grab yours from the Hatchling console. For shared demo purposes this week, use the token below.

login token, tagef-tagep: eyJhbGciOiJIUzI1NiIsInR5cCI6IkpXVCJ9.eyJzdWIiOiIBXyeYEoalzIn0.6TI7VhOJMHm9